What value of p makes both equations true: 30×p=150 and 150÷30=p?

Explanation:
Both equations hinge on inverse operations. If 30 multiplied by p gives 150, then p must be what you get when you divide 150 by 30. Simplifying 150/30 gives 5. Checking the second equation, 150 divided by 30 also equals 5, so p = 5 satisfies both. The value is 5.
